About This Program

Tennessee IRA HOMES Efficiency Rebate Program launching Q3 2026. Rebates of $2,000-$8,000 for whole-home energy efficiency retrofits based on energy savings and income. Low-income (below 80% AMI) get largest rebates. Tennessee has $83.7M allocated via TVA as implementer.

Below 150% AMI to qualify; low-income gets most

Key Details

  • Up to $8,000 for whole-home energy retrofits
  • Low-income (below 80% AMI) qualifies for highest tier
  • Tennessee has $83.7M allocated; launching Q3 2026
  • TVA will implement, monitor energyright.com for launch
